How long will it take to rebuild Blue Origin’s launch pad? We asked some SpaceX vets.

The closest analog to what Blue Origin is attempting to do concerns the reconstruction of Space Launch Complex-40, which was largely destroyed by the failure of AMOS-6.

According to Muratore, SpaceX was not allowed to begin reconstruction work on the launch pad until January 2017. The delay was due to the ongoing investigation, which included a grid-by-grid examination of the debris, cataloging recovered materials, and remediation of the launch site. Muratore and other SpaceX engineers spent these four months redesigning the launch pad.

Tripp Harris, who managed operations of the Falcon 9 fleet in 2016, said everyone at the company supported the investigation and then rebuilding the SLC-40 pad. The search for the debris continued from immediately after the explosion until early October, when efforts had to be abandoned due to the arrival of powerful Hurricane Matthew.

Meanwhile, SpaceX pulled out all the stops, deploying drones and aircraft with sensitive equipment. “At one point, I got a submersible to take me into the flame trench, where the water was frozen, to see if we could find any rocket debris,” Harris said. “But it was just big pieces of concrete.”

Launch pads are one of the most complex pieces of infrastructure involved in sending a rocket into space. They require great strength, as evidenced by the need for tall and strong steel launch towers. Large quantities of concrete are then used for the foundation, flame trench and surrounding areas.

Last Thursday, during a test failure, one of Blue Origin’s giant launch towers collapsed, and another was seriously damaged. It appears that the concrete beneath the rocket has also collapsed at some places. From a structural perspective, there is likely to be a considerable amount of work ahead.
